import requests
import time
from datetime import datetime, timedelta
from core.settings import AMTRON_URL, AMTRON_PIN1
from influx_handler import write_to_influx_charge_records
def get_device_data() -> str:
try:
url = f'{AMTRON_URL}/MHCP/1.0/DevInfo'
headers = {
'Accept': 'application/json'
}
params = {
'DevKey': AMTRON_PIN1
}
r = requests.get(url, headers=headers, params=params)
if r.status_code == 200:
data = r.json()
print('Successfully get device information!')
return data['DevName']
else:
print(f'Cannot get device information from {AMTRON_URL} !')
return ''
except Exception as e:
print(str(e))
return ''
def get_charging_data(d_name: str, start: int, end: int) -> tuple:
try:
amt_wh = 0.0
charging_costs = 0.0
url = f'{AMTRON_URL}/MHCP/1.0/ChargeRecords'
headers = {
'Accept': 'application/json'
}
params = {
'DevKey': AMTRON_PIN1,
'Start': start,
'End': end,
'State': 'Open',
}
requests.get(url, headers=headers, params=params)
params.update({'State': 'Read'})
r = requests.get(url, headers=headers, params=params)
if r.status_code == 200:
data = r.json()
if data['Transactions']:
for transaction in data['Transactions']:
if transaction['Stop']:
amt_wh = round(float(transaction['ChgNrg']) / 1000, 1)
charging_costs = transaction['ChgCosts'] / 1000
duration = datetime.fromtimestamp(transaction['Stop']) - datetime.fromtimestamp(transaction['Start'])
write_to_influx_charge_records(d_name, transaction['Uid'], datetime.fromtimestamp(transaction['Start']),
transaction['Stop'], duration.seconds, amt_wh, charging_costs)
else:
print(f'Cannot get charging data from {AMTRON_URL} !')
params.update({'State': 'Close'})
requests.get(url, headers=headers, params=params)
return amt_wh, charging_costs
except Exception as e:
print(str(e))
return 0.0, 0.0
if __name__ == '__main__':
end_datetime = datetime.now()
start_datetime = end_datetime - timedelta(hours=6)
unixtime_start = int(time.mktime(start_datetime.timetuple()))
unixtime_end = int(time.mktime(end_datetime.timetuple()))
device_name = get_device_data()
get_charging_data(device_name, unixtime_start, unixtime_end)
